how to keep a starter battery working longer

Time:2023-4-24 23:21:28

A starter battery is a crucial component in a vehicle’s electrical system. It provides the initial power to start the engine and also helps to power other electrical components in the car. However, for a starter battery to work effectively and last longer, it needs to be well-maintained. Below are some tips on how to keep a starter battery working longer:

 

1. Keep the battery clean

 

Regularly cleaning the battery terminals and cables can help to prevent the buildup of corrosion, which can lead to poor electrical conductivity. Use a wire brush and a mixture of baking soda and water to clean the terminals and cable ends. Rinse with clean water and dry with a clean cloth.

 

2. Check the battery’s water level

 

If your battery is not a sealed type, it may require maintenance of its water level. Check the water level in each cell of the battery periodically and add distilled water if necessary. Make sure not to overfill the cells as this can cause acid spillage.

 

3. Drive your vehicle regularly

 

If a vehicle is left unused for extended periods, the battery may discharge, which can lead to sulfation. Sulfation occurs when the sulfuric acid in the battery reacts with the lead plates, forming a layer of lead sulfate that can reduce the battery’s ability to hold a charge. Regularly driving your vehicle can help to keep the battery charged and prevent sulfation.

 

4. Keep the battery charged

 

If a battery is not kept charged, it can become depleted, which can shorten its lifespan. Use a battery charger to keep the battery charged when the vehicle is not in use for extended periods.

 

 

 

 

5. Avoid overcharging the battery

 

Overcharging a battery can cause it to overheat, which can lead to damage to the internal components. Use a charger that is designed for your battery type and follow the manufacturer\’s instructions.

 

6. Avoid deep discharging the battery

 

Deep discharging a battery can also reduce its lifespan. Try to avoid running the battery down to below 50% of its capacity. Use a battery monitor to keep track of the battery\’s state of charge and avoid deep discharging.

 

7. Keep the battery secured

 

Make sure that the battery is securely fastened in the vehicle to prevent it from vibrating or moving around. Vibrations can cause damage to the internal components of the battery, leading to failure.

 

In conclusion, keeping a starter battery working longer requires regular maintenance and care. By following the tips above, you can help to extend the lifespan of your battery and ensure that your vehicle starts reliably.
